Output d9506aab27c97aa3db7db03e2e7d3e2517296f8143ab629eaed657e734352862:0

value
34250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81341fcd9db198d58d31ef417024c5d1ac5cdf42 OP_EQUAL
address
3DUBXwm5TWShR6A9XwMWXeZzk18qqtyUEp
transaction
d9506aab27c97aa3db7db03e2e7d3e2517296f8143ab629eaed657e734352862
spent
true